    All senior secondary students enrolled in one or more VCE or scored VCE VET Unit 3/4 sequence are tested against the Victorian Literacy and Numeracy Standards when they sit the General Achievement Test. [18] The standards are derived from Level 3 of the Australian Core Skills Framework (ACSF), which are required to engage with everyday life ...

    Communicating in a language other than English; Intercultural knowledge and language awareness. LOTE has two pathways: Pathway 1 - for students who begin learning a language in primary school and continue to study the same language to Year 10. Standards at levels 4, 5 and 6; Pathway 2 - for students who begin learning a language in Year 7.
